The Importance of Foreign Language Study in your Child?s Education

Many studies of the recent years have produced impressive conclusions on how a foreign language study can greatly support a child be come a better student and a much more effective adult compared to those who have only been exposed to studying their native language. And due to the fact of the effects of globalization and the faster means of communication that we are now enjoying, a foreign language study should not be treated as a mere luxury or privilege anymore, but rather a necessity. Here are some more reasons that can vouch for the significance of foreign language study.

Just by learning a second language early on in life, a child will be able to develop a higher sense of tolerance and appreciation for different cultures, making them more adept with coping with distinct varieties of folks. Aside from that, a child who has gone through a second language training is guaranteed to have better communication skills since they have a grasp of how two or far more languages work. This gives them not just one mean to express themselves orally in 1 language, but in distinct languages and can also encompass their writing and comprehension abilities. Being well versed in two languages also has the effect of developing a wider vocabulary.

The importance of foreign language study can’t just be confined within the linguistic abilities but also in the matter of personality development. Kids who have undergone some form of foreign language training are seen to be much more patient, tough working and have a healthy level of self-esteem. This is due to the fact the study of a foreign language dares them to step out of their comfort zones and to venture out to learn some thing that is completely new to them. And once they get that perfect sense and feeling of being able to accomplish such a feat, they are normally a lot more confident of themselves and thus have greater faith in their own capabilities.
